Abstract

This paper proposes a novel methodology of Constraint evolutionary programming for solving dynamic economic dispatch. Dynamic Economic Dispatch is one of the main functions of power generation operation and control. It determines the optimal settings of generator units with predicted load demand over a certain period of time. The objective is to operate an electric power system most economically while the system is operating within its security limits. Ten units test system with smooth and nonsmooth fuel cost functions are considered to illustrate the suitability and effectiveness of the proposed method.
